					<description><![CDATA[<p>Fixing a cracked or broken iPhone screen might feel overwhelming, but having the proper tools, preparation, and instructions makes it an achievable project. At Microfix Computers, we focus on helping clients bring their devices back to perfect working condition. This tutorial will guide you through each step of replacing your iPhone screen safely and successfully, making sure your phone looks and functions like it&#8217;s brand new. Why Replace Your iPhone Screen? A broken iPhone screen goes beyond just looking bad—it can also harm touch response, screen clarity, and general performance. From small cracks to completely destroyed displays, swapping out the screen can help you avoid buying an expensive new device. Tools You&#8217;ll Need Before beginning, collect these tools and supplies: Replacement iPhone screen (make sure it works with your iPhone model) Small Phillips screwdriver Pentalobe screwdriver Suction cup Plastic prying tools or spudger Tweezers Microfiber cloth Adhesive strips (for attaching the new screen) Heat source (like a hair dryer or heat gun, optional for tough adhesive) Microfix Computers provides premium replacement screens and repair kits designed for your particular iPhone model. Reach out to us to make sure you get a dependable component. Step-by-Step Guide to Replacing Your iPhone Screen Step 1: Turn Off Your iPhone Safety comes first! Switch off your iPhone by pressing the power button and sliding to shut down. This protects against electrical damage while you work on the repair. Step 2: Take Out the Bottom Screws With a pentalobe screwdriver, unscrew the two screws found on both sides of the charging port. Store these screws somewhere secure, since they&#8217;re tiny and can get lost easily. Step 3: Open the iPhone Position a suction cup right above the home button (if it works) or close to the screen&#8217;s bottom edge. Slowly pull the suction cup to make a small opening between the screen and the iPhone body. Put a plastic prying tool or spudger into the opening and carefully lift the screen, moving along the edges. Tip: If the adhesive resists, use gentle heat from a hair dryer to make it softer. Stay careful not to raise the screen too much, since internal cables remain attached. Step 4: Disconnect the Battery After lifting the screen, find the battery connector inside your iPhone. Use a small Phillips screwdriver to take off the metal cover over the connector, then gently detach the battery with a spudger. This stops power from flowing during your repair work. Step 5: Disconnect the Screen Cables Take off the metal cover protecting the screen&#8217;s connector cables (typically three or four, based on your model). Carefully detach these cables using a spudger or tweezers. Remember where they go for putting everything back together. Step 6: Remove the Old Screen Once the cables are disconnected, you can completely take out the broken screen. Put it to the side and wipe the iPhone&#8217;s frame with a microfiber cloth to clear away dust or leftover adhesive. Step 7: Move Components (If Required) Some replacement screens might not come with parts like the front camera, speaker, or home button. When necessary, carefully move these pieces from the old screen to the new one using tweezers and a spudger. Handle them gently to prevent damage to sensitive parts. Step 8: Put in the New Screen Attach the new screen&#8217;s cables to their matching connectors inside the iPhone. Put the metal cover back over the cables. Reconnect the battery and fasten its metal cover. Step 9: Attach the Screen Put adhesive strips (that come with most replacement screens) around the iPhone frame&#8217;s edges. Carefully place the new screen down, making sure it lines up correctly. Press gently to stick the adhesive in place. Step 10: Put Back the Bottom Screws Use the pentalobe screwdriver to put the two screws back at the iPhone&#8217;s bottom. Step 11: Test the New Screen Turn on your iPhone and check the display, touch response, and any moved parts (like camera or home button). If everything functions properly, great job—you&#8217;ve successfully changed your iPhone screen! Tips for Success Work in a clean, bright space: Tiny screws and parts are simple to misplace. Don&#8217;t rush: Moving too fast can damage cables or cause wrong installation. Buy quality components: At Microfix Computers, we supply OEM-quality screens to guarantee lasting performance. Watch model-specific videos: iPhone models differ slightly, so look for tutorials made for your device.
